Lemoore's wrestling team did well at the prestigious Chukchansi Invitational held recently at Madera South High School Dec. 3-4.

The Tigers had four placers at the Invitational over the two-day tournament. Lemoore's top finisher was senior Dylan McDonald, who finished second in an exciting 4-0 loss to a Selma wrestler currently ranked 15th in the state.

Senior Cameron Campos placed eighth overall, while junior grappler Sebastian Macedo placed seventh. Junior Isaiah Morales was third.

At the RM Parks Invitational, Lemoore had six wrestlers who managed to place in their weight divisions in girls' action. They included Sierra Cancel, with a seventh-place finish, Halona Martinez, who placed fifth; Gracelyn Rodriguez, sixth. Ginette Vega, fourth,  Isabella Silva sixth, and Senior Mia Meno finished in second place.

JV Boys placed second at the JV Chukchansi Duals.
